The challenge

Disconnected MBSE and ALM environments hindered traceability and productivity

The client required a scalable and configurable solution to unify their systems engineering (Cameo) and ALM (Polarion) platforms. The lack of automated synchronization between the two tools led to fragmented workflows, siloed collaboration and traceability gaps across architecture elements, requirements, test cases and validations. Engineering teams had to manually export, transform and align data —slowing development cycles, increasing the risk of inconsistencies in the digital thread and delaying compliance documentation. This disconnected approach severely limited end-to-end visibility, posing challenges in complex, safety-critical development programs.

Our solution

HCLTech Cameo Connectors: Seamless interoperability between MBSE and ALM

We implemented Cameo Connector for Polarion and Teamcenter — a lightweight, configurable middleware solution designed to bridge engineering silos and embed digital continuity across the client’s MBSE and ALM ecosystems.

HCLTech Cameo Connector: Seamless interoperability between MBSE and ALM

Key capabilities

  • Native integration within Cameo Users can access and import Polarion-defined items (e.g., requirements, test cases) directly into the Cameo model from within the Cameo interface, ensuring engineers operate in their familiar environment.
  • Bi-directional traceability mapping Architecture elements and derived requirements created in Cameo are seamlessly pushed into Polarion, ensuring real-time, audit-ready traceability across both platforms.
  • Configurable and selective data exchange The connector supports tailored synchronization rules, allowing only the required data to be exchanged, reducing complexity, noise and potential inconsistencies.
  • Large dataset synchronization Designed for enterprise-grade scalability, the connector is optimized to support high-volume data exchange between Cameo and Polarion with minimal performance degradation.
  • Digital thread enablement Enables a centralized, Polarion-governed digital thread that integrates MBSE models, requirements, validations and test artifacts, empowering cross-domain visibility and lifecycle alignment.

The solution was deployed in a controlled pilot phase with four initial users, with full-scale rollout planned for mid-2025. Engineers were also enabled to manage and operate the integration independently, minimizing long-term support dependencies.
